Sidhu Moosewala's third death anniversary
Today was the third death anniversary of Punjabi singer Shubhdeep Singh Sidhu alias Sidhu Moosewala. He was shot dead in Jawaharke village of Mansa on the evening of May 29, 2022.
The state government had reduced his security a day earlier. He was 28 years old, today on the occasion of his death anniversary, the family performed the Bhog of Sri Sehaj Path in village Moose.
According to reports, Moosewala was shot 19 times and died within 15 minutes. Before his murder, Moosewala had released a song 'The Last Ride', in which he talked about dying young and becoming a legend.

Senior Akali leader Sukhdev Singh Dhindsa is no more
Sukhdev Singh Dhindsa, one of the stalwart leaders of the Shiromani Akali Dal, has passed away. He was 89 years old. According to the information received, he had been ill for some time and was undergoing treatment in a hospital in Mohali, where he breathed his last today.
He was honored with the Padma Bhushan award in 2019. Dhindsa has had a long political journey with the late Parkash Singh Badal. He entered the Punjab Vidhan Sabha after winning the election as an independent candidate in 1972, after which he joined the Shiromani Akali Dal under the leadership of Harchand Singh Longowal.

Sidhu Moosewala's father announces to contest Mansa assembly elections
Sidhu Moosewala's father Balkaur Singh will contest from Mansa seat in the 2027 assembly elections. He made this announcement while talking to reporters during the 'Save the Constitution' rally organized by the Congress in Mansa.
He said that despite the passage of three years, he has not got justice for his son's murder till date, hence he will contest from Mansa assembly seat in the 2027 assembly elections and will raise his voice in the Punjab assembly to get justice for his son and will also continue to work for his constituency.

Blast on Amritsar Majitha road, man who came to collect explosives dies
A bomb blast took place near the village of Nashehra on Amritsar-Majitha Bypass Road in Punjab this morning, killing one person. The incident took place in a deserted and empty place near the road.
Some of the body parts of the person were severed from the body due to the blast. According to DIG of Border Range Satinder Singh, some evidence has been found in the pocket of the deceased, which makes it clear that he was working for a terrorist organization and had come to collect the explosive consignment kept at the scene of the incident.

Raman Arora arrested by Vigilance in corruption case
Aam Aadmi Party MLA from Jalandhar Central in Punjab, Raman Arora, has been arrested by Vigilance in a corruption case. The Vigilance team raided Raman Arora's house in Ashok Nagar around 9 am.
It is being told that this Aam Aadmi Party MLA used to send false notices to innocent people through the officials of Jalandhar Municipal Corporation. Then he used to take money from them and remove the notices.

India removes another official from Pakistani High Commission
The Shahbaz government of Pakistan has dismissed an Indian staffer posted at the Indian High Commission in Islamabad in response to India's action. The previous day, India had dismissed a Pakistani official working at the Pakistani High Commission on charges of espionage.
This was the second case of dismissal by India in the Pakistani High Commission in the past one week. Earlier, India had dismissed a Pakistani official on May 13 for involvement in espionage activities.

Bhagwant Mann government appoints chairmen and directors in several departments
The Bhagwant Mann government of Punjab is under the attack of the opposition parties after appointing chairmen and members of several departments, corporations and boards. The opposition parties allege that many of them are non-Punjabis, who previously worked for the Aam Aadmi Party in Delhi.
In particular, questions have been raised on the appointment of two names, one of which is Reena Gupta, who has been appointed as the Chairperson of the Punjab Pollution Control Board and the other is Deepak Chauhan, who has been appointed as the Chairman of the Punjab Industrial Development Board.

Retreat ceremony held after 12 days at Attari-Wagah border in Punjab
A retreat ceremony was held after 12 days at Attari-Wagah border in Punjab. It was closed on May 7 after India's Operation Sindhur on Pakistan on the night of May 6-7. However, the gates of the India-Pakistan border were kept closed today during the retreat ceremony. The soldiers of both the countries did not even shake hands with each other.

MP Gurjit Aujla's questions Punjab govt. in Majitha poisonous liquor case
MP Gurjit Aujla has held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ann's government responsible for the death of 27 people due to consuming poisonous liquor in Majitha constituency of Amritsar in Punjab. Addressing a press conference in Chandigarh, he also demanded Chief Minister Bhagwant Mann to make liquor cheaper in villages.
